About Yu Lin

Yu Lin is a scholar working on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ry, Aerospace Engineering and Biomedical Engineering, having authored 30 papers that have together received 335 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Metamaterials and Metasurfaces Applications (10 papers), Advanced Antenna and Metasurface Technologies (5 papers), Plasmonic and Surface Plasmon Research (4 papers), Metal Alloys Wear and Properties (4 papers), Advanced Memory and Neural Computing (4 papers), Conducting polymers and applications (3 papers), Orbital Angular Momentum in Optics (3 papers) and High Temperature Alloys and Creep (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Biomaterials (98 citations), Polymers and Plastics (76 citations),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(70 citations), Surfaces, Coatings and Films (25 citations) and Process Chemistry and Technology (10 citations). Yu Lin has collaborated with scholars based in China, United States and Taiwan. Frequent co-authors include Mingli Liu, Chunfeng Li, Chunping Jiang, G. Joós, J.F. Lindsay, Fuming Wang, Changrong Li, Chinhua Wang, Aimin Song and Qian Xin. Their work appears in journals such as Optics Express, Applied Physics Letters, Japanese Journal of Applied Physics, Journal of Applied Polymer Science and The Philosophical Magazine A Journal of Theoretical Experimental and Applied Physics.
